Karr, Norman was born on July 30, 1927 in New York City. Son of Arnold and Hilda (Horowitz) Karr.
Bachelor, City College of New York, 1950.
Textile reporter, editor, Journal of Commerce, 1950-1955; editor, Driver's Digest, 1955-1956; public relations director, assistant to president, American Institute Men's and Boy's Wear (renamed Men's Fashion Association of America, then The Fashion Association American), New York City, 1956-1966; executive director, American Institute Men's and Boy's Wear (renamed Men's Fashion Association of America, then The Fashion Association American), New York City, 1966-1995; executive director, International Association Clothing Designers and Executives, 1986-1998; executive director, Jeanswear Comm., since 1991.
Board directors menswear division United Jewish Appeal/Federation, National Conference of Christians and Jews. Advisory board Museum Lifestyle and Fasion History, Delray Beach, Florida. Appointed national office vols.
March of Dimes, 1997. With United States Army, 1945-1946.
Married Selma Butter, June 17, 1951. Children: Arnold J., Joanne Karr Skop.
